MessagePack for C++
msgpack::unpacker Member List

This is the complete list of members for msgpack::unpacker, including all inherited members.

buffer()msgpack::unpackerinline
buffer_capacity() constmsgpack::unpackerinline
buffer_consumed(std::size_t size)msgpack::unpackerinline
check_ext_size(std::size_t size)msgpack::detail::context< unpacker >inline
context(unpack_reference_func f, void *user_data, unpack_limit const &limit)msgpack::detail::context< unpacker >inline
context()msgpack::detail::context< unpacker >inline
create_object_visitor(unpack_reference_func f, void *user_data, unpack_limit const &limit)msgpack::detail::create_object_visitorinline
create_object_visitor(create_object_visitor &&other)msgpack::detail::create_object_visitorinline
data()msgpack::unpackerinline
parser< unpacker, zone_push_finalizer >::data() constmsgpack::detail::context< unpacker >inline
msgpack::detail::create_object_visitor::data() constmsgpack::detail::create_object_visitorinline
end_array()msgpack::detail::create_object_visitorinline
end_array_item()msgpack::detail::create_object_visitorinline
end_map()msgpack::detail::create_object_visitorinline
end_map_key()msgpack::detail::create_object_visitorinline
end_map_value()msgpack::detail::create_object_visitorinline
execute()msgpack::unpackerinline
parser< unpacker, zone_push_finalizer >::execute(const char *data, std::size_t len, std::size_t &off)msgpack::detail::context< unpacker >inline
flush_zone()msgpack::unpacker
get_raw_buffer()msgpack::parser< unpacker, zone_push_finalizer >inlineprotected
parser< unpacker, zone_push_finalizer >::init()msgpack::detail::context< unpacker >inline
parser< unpacker, zone_push_finalizer >::init()msgpack::detail::context< unpacker >inline
msgpack::detail::create_object_visitor::init()msgpack::detail::create_object_visitorinline
insufficient_bytes(size_t, size_t)msgpack::detail::create_object_visitorinline
m_funcmsgpack::detail::create_object_visitor
m_limitmsgpack::detail::create_object_visitor
m_objmsgpack::detail::create_object_visitor
m_referencedmsgpack::detail::create_object_visitor
m_stackmsgpack::detail::create_object_visitor
m_user_datamsgpack::detail::create_object_visitor
m_zonemsgpack::detail::create_object_visitor
message_size() constmsgpack::unpackerinline
next(msgpack::object_handle *result)msgpack::unpackerinline
next(msgpack::object_handle &result, bool &referenced)msgpack::unpackerinline
next(msgpack::object_handle &result)msgpack::unpackerinline
next(msgpack::object_handle &result, bool &referenced)msgpack::unpacker
next(msgpack::object_handle &result)msgpack::unpacker
parser< unpacker, zone_push_finalizer >::next()msgpack::parser< unpacker, zone_push_finalizer >inline
nonparsed_buffer()msgpack::unpackerinline
nonparsed_size() constmsgpack::unpackerinline
operator=(unpacker &&other)msgpack::unpackerinline
parser< unpacker, zone_push_finalizer >::operator=(this_type &&other)msgpack::parser< unpacker, zone_push_finalizer >inline
parser< unpacker, zone_push_finalizer >::operator=(const this_type &)=deletemsgpack::parser< unpacker, zone_push_finalizer >
msgpack::detail::create_object_visitor::operator=(create_object_visitor &&other)msgpack::detail::create_object_visitorinline
parse_error(size_t, size_t)msgpack::detail::create_object_visitorinline
parsed_size() constmsgpack::unpackerinline
parser(zone_push_finalizer &hook, std::size_t initial_buffer_size=MSGPACK_UNPACKER_INIT_BUFFER_SIZE)msgpack::parser< unpacker, zone_push_finalizer >inline
parser(this_type &&other)msgpack::parser< unpacker, zone_push_finalizer >inline
parser(const this_type &)=deletemsgpack::parser< unpacker, zone_push_finalizer >
referenced() constmsgpack::detail::create_object_visitorinline
release_zone()msgpack::unpackerinline
release_zone()msgpack::unpacker
remove_nonparsed_buffer()msgpack::unpackerinline
reserve_buffer(std::size_t size=MSGPACK_UNPACKER_RESERVE_SIZE)msgpack::unpackerinline
reset()msgpack::unpackerinline
reset_zone()msgpack::unpackerinline
reset_zone()msgpack::unpacker
set_referenced(bool referenced)msgpack::detail::create_object_visitorinline
set_zone(msgpack::zone &zone)msgpack::detail::create_object_visitorinline
skip_nonparsed_buffer(std::size_t size)msgpack::unpackerinline
start_array(uint32_t num_elements)msgpack::detail::create_object_visitorinline
start_array_item()msgpack::detail::create_object_visitorinline
start_map(uint32_t num_kv_pairs)msgpack::detail::create_object_visitorinline
start_map_key()msgpack::detail::create_object_visitorinline
start_map_value()msgpack::detail::create_object_visitorinline
unpacker(unpack_reference_func f=&unpacker::default_reference_func, void *user_data=MSGPACK_NULLPTR, std::size_t initial_buffer_size=MSGPACK_UNPACKER_INIT_BUFFER_SIZE, unpack_limit const &limit=unpack_limit())msgpack::unpackerinline
unpacker(unpacker &&other)msgpack::unpackerinline
unpacker(unpack_reference_func f=&unpacker::default_reference_func, void *user_data=MSGPACK_NULLPTR, std::size_t initial_buffer_size=MSGPACK_UNPACKER_INIT_BUFFER_SIZE, unpack_limit const &limit=unpack_limit())msgpack::unpackerinline
user()msgpack::detail::context< unpacker >inline
user() constmsgpack::detail::context< unpacker >inline
visit_bin(const char *v, uint32_t size)msgpack::detail::create_object_visitorinline
visit_boolean(bool v)msgpack::detail::create_object_visitorinline
visit_ext(const char *v, uint32_t size)msgpack::detail::create_object_visitorinline
visit_float(double v)msgpack::detail::create_object_visitorinline
visit_negative_integer(int64_t v)msgpack::detail::create_object_visitorinline
visit_nil()msgpack::detail::create_object_visitorinline
visit_positive_integer(uint64_t v)msgpack::detail::create_object_visitorinline
visit_str(const char *v, uint32_t size)msgpack::detail::create_object_visitorinline
visitor()msgpack::unpackerinline
zone() constmsgpack::detail::create_object_visitorinline
zone()msgpack::detail::create_object_visitorinline
~parser()msgpack::parser< unpacker, zone_push_finalizer >inline
~unpacker()msgpack::unpackerinline